Hellenistic astrology is the first horoscopic astrology, meaning that it computes the exact degree of the ecliptic rising on the eastern horizon at birth, also referred to as the ascendant.

The earliest extant greek text using the babylonian division of the zodiac into twelve signs of thirty equal degrees each is the anaphoricus of hypsicles of alexandria in 190 bc. Classical western astrology was a hellenistic invention. Hellenistic astrology is a tradition of horoscopic astrology that was developed and practiced in the late hellenistic period in and around the mediterranean region, especially in egypt.
